Be Here Now                                                             A dog in the movie was reincarnated many times, retaining its memory and searching for the meaning of its existence in constant reincarnation.          From the beginning to the…
. Dog,Man's Best Friend 狗,人类最好的朋友 ①The dogs has always been considered man's best friend.Always noted for being particularly faithful in watching over children,he also has his place by the fireside,in the crowd pasture,on the sheep rangr,and beside t…
1>显示图片.用a标签实现点击图片跳转.地图标签/点击图片上固定区域跳转 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> <html xmlns="http://www.w3.org/1999/xhtml"> <hea…
新项目用到了数据库,本来之前用的都是 SQL,但是语法写的实在是恶心,所以使用 Realm 尝试一下. 1.我使用的 pod 库,所以先 pod 库安装一下,安装完别忘了先编译一下,不然 import 不到头文件 platform :ios, '8.0' target 'realmExmple' do use_frameworks! pod 'RealmSwift' end 2.在 AppDelegate 的 didFinishLaunchingWithOptions 中添加如下方法,引入头文件…
1 继承 1.1  继承概述 继承要解决的问题:共性抽取 1.2 继承的格式 class 父类 { ... } class 子类 extends 父类 { ... } 1.3 继承中成员变量的特点(变量重名) 1.3.1 子类父类成员变量重名 规则1:直接通过子类访问成员变量: 等号左边是谁,就优先用谁,没有则向上寻找 规则2:间接通过成员方法访问成员变量: 方法属于谁,就优先用谁,没有则向上找. //定义父类 public class Fu { int num = 10; public int…
bean基本配置: <bean id="exampleBean" class="examples.ExampleBean"></bean> 上述代码相当于java代码 ExampleBean exampleBean=new ExampleBean(); id属性是bean的一种标识,通常被用来bean的引用 class是必须的属性,表示bean的源 为bean起别名 alias标签 增强可读性,在不同模块中使用 <bean id=&qu…
1.要解决的问题 2.如何实现 3.与构造函数的区别 4.总结 1.要解决的问题 工厂模式通常用于重复创建相似对象,提供动态创建对象的接口. 2.工厂模式最为设计模式中构造模式之一,通常在类或类的静态方法中应用,主要为了实现: ①重复创建相似对象 ②根据类型名在运行时动态创建对象 [简单工厂模式]:同种类 var cat = function () { this.hh = '高冷' } cat.prototype = { pin: function () { console.log("白色&qu…
1.toString()方法 在java中,所有对象都有toString()这个方法 创建类时没有定义toString方法输出对象时会输出哈希码值 它通常只是为了方便输出,比System.out.println(xx),括号里面的"xx"如果不是String类型的话,就自动调用xx的toString()方法 它只是sun公司开发java的时候为了方便所有类的字符串操作而特意加入的一个方法 class Dog{ String name; int age; //类里默认有toString方…
Javascript是一种弱类型语言,不存在类的概念,但在js中可以模仿类似于JAVA中的类,实现类与继承 第一种方法:利用Javascript中的原型链 //首先定义一个父类 function Animal(name,age){ //定义父类的属性 this.name = name || "Animal"; this.age = age ; //定义父类的方法 this.sleep = function(){ console.log("这只"+this.name+…
生活中,比如动物中跑的动作,小猫.小狗和大象,跑起来是不一样的.再比如飞的动作,昆虫.鸟类和飞机,飞起来也是不一样的.可见,同一类的事物通过不同的实际对象可以体现出来的不同的形态.多态,描述的就是这样的状态. 多态: 是指同一行为,具有多个不同表现形式. 具备多态的前提: (1)具备继承或者实现[二选一]:(2)方法的重写[不重写,无意义]:(3)父类引用指向子类对象[格式体现]. 多态的体现 多态体现的格式: 父类类型 变量名 = new 子类对象: 变量名.方法名(); 注意事项:父类类型指…